“Heritage Footsteps – Colors of Vietnam”: When fashion speaks of compassion

On the evening of October 12, in the brilliant atmosphere of the first World Cultural Festival in Hanoi, the fashion show “Footsteps of Heritage – Colors of Vietnam” took place, attracting the attention of the capital’s public and international tourists.

As one of the most anticipated events of the Festival, the program “Heritage Footsteps – Colors of Vietnam” is not only a place to honor the beauty of cultural diversity, but also a place to connect hearts and compassion without borders when looking towards the Vietnamese people who are heavily affected by floods. The highlight of the program is the charity auction with all the funds raised going to support localities that are damaged by natural disasters, contributing to rebuilding houses, schools and civil works.

Cultural colors converge on the stage

“Heritage Footsteps – Colors of Vietnam” introduces to the audience 19 traditional and contemporary fashion collections from 19 countries around the world, each collection is a cultural story, a unique color in a multi-tone, multi-color picture of humanity.

The program opened with the “Hanoi in Hanoi” ao dai collection by designer Vu Viet Ha. Famous for his ao dai collections imbued with national spirit, unique in both materials and patterns, Vu Viet Ha brought to this World Cultural Festival highly sustainable designs through the technique of dyeing natural colors from plants, but still imbued with the breath of elegant Hanoi from the images of suburban weaving villages, suburban embroidery villages to the Trang An girls in the paintings of famous Vietnamese artists in the 1930s...

Designer Anh Thu with the brand Ao Dai Ngan An surprised everyone when she invited the wives of four ambassadors from the Czech Republic, Japan, Ukraine and the United States to perform Vietnamese Ao Dai with decorative motifs typical of their countries - expressing a strong message of international exchange. Anh Thu's collection "Heritage in Hanoi " is like a conversation between contemporary art and history, opening the door for viewers to step into the delicate beauty of Hanoi women, from which they can clearly feel the love and pride of the nation.

The world traditional costume show impressed with costumes from 19 countries spanning from Asia, the Middle East, Europe, America to Africa. Each costume is a story, a symbol of the nation, creating a vivid, colorful and inspiring picture of heritage, contributing to the colorful festival space, imbued with friendship between nations.

The program also introduced collections of several other Vietnamese designers such as the Vietnamese traditional costume “Weaving flowers and clouds” by designer Nguyen Mi, the collection “Thang Long – Time Marks” by designer Minh Pham (Desilk), the Nguyet Hoa collection of the brand Ha Nuo by Ha Trinh…, contributing to enriching the picture of Vietnamese heritage in the modern fashion flow.

Charity auction: A bridge connecting the audience with people in flood-affected areas

The charity auction, led by People's Artists Xuan Bac and Tu Long, received much anticipation with many audiences and donors willing to "open their wallets" to win valuable "one-of-a-kind" items to join hands and share the difficulties with people in flood-affected areas, contributing to supporting people to rebuild their lives.

The "unique" items carrying with them special stories and a heart for the people made the fashion show and auction floor more exciting than ever: the 1930s Hanoi ao dai by designer Vu Viet Ha, worn by the wife of General Secretary To Lam, Mrs. Ngo Phuong Ly, during the recent Vietnam - Russia cultural exchange trip to celebrate the 75th anniversary of diplomatic relations between the two countries; the "Lotus" ao dai inspired by the golden lotus by designer Anh Thu; the Yen Vu four-panel ao dai by designer Nguyen Mi made of silk, silk and natural fibers specially designed to create a light color transition effect like five-color clouds; the "Huyen Thach" ao dai and Liem Diem silk scarf by the Desilk brand; the Lien Vu ao dai by designer Ha Trinh; high-end pearl necklace of Huong Jewellery brand, ceramic vase work named “Mother and Child” and painting “Ancient rowing and kite flute sound on golden fields” in the series “Hello Vietnam – My Homeland” all by artist Ngo Ba Hoang.

The auction ended successfully with donations reaching 2.5 billion VND - all of which will be transferred directly to localities affected by natural disasters as soon as possible.

Lasting from October 10-12, the World Culture Festival in Hanoi, chaired by the Ministry of Culture, Sports and Tourism, in coordination with the Ministry of Foreign Affairs and the Hanoi People's Committee, includes many diverse activities such as: Hanoi World Culture Festival, Hanoi International Cuisine Program, film screenings, folk dances, fine arts, international costumes, book exhibitions... bringing a space of experience with bold global colors in the heart of the capital...
